Programming and Computer Software

, Volume 31, Issue 1, pp 29–33 | Cite as

A UML-based modeling of web application controller

  • E. A. Gorshkova
  • B. A. Novikov
  • D. D. Belov
  • V. S. Gurov
  • S. V. Spiridonov
Article

Abstract

In this paper, the method suggested in [1] for designing web applications is extended through the modeling of logic of the web application controller. The UML diagram of the controller configuration is described in detail, and its use for the application development is explained.

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

REFERENCES

  1. 1.
    Gorshkova, E. and Novikov, B., Exploiting UML Extensibility in the Design of Web Information Systems. Databases and Information Systems, Proc. of the Fifth Int. Conf. Baltic DB & IS 2002, Tallinn, 2002, pp. 49–64.Google Scholar
  2. 2.
    http://www.uml.org/.Google Scholar
  3. 3.
    http://jakarta.apache.org/struts/.Google Scholar
  4. 4.
    http://jakarta.apache.org/turbine/.Google Scholar
  5. 5.
    Gorshkova, E.A. and Novikov, B.A., Use of Statechart Diagrams for Modeling Hypertext, Programmirovanie, 2004, no. 1, pp. 64–80.Google Scholar
  6. 6.
    Atzeni, P., Mecca, G., Merialdo, P. 1998

    Design and Maintenance of Data-Intensive Web Sites

    Lecture Notes in Computer Science(Proc. EDBT’98)SpringerBerlin436450
    Google Scholar
  7. 7.
    Fernandez, M.F., Florescu, D., Kang, J., Levy, A.Y., and Suciu, D., Catching the Boat with Strudel: Experience with a Web-Site Management System, Proc. of the ACM SIGMOD Int. Conf., 1998, pp. 414–425.Google Scholar
  8. 8.
    Fraternali, P., Paolini, P. 2000Model-Driven Development of Web Applications: The Autoweb SystemACM TOIS18323382Google Scholar
  9. 9.
    Garzotto, F., Paolini, P., Schwabe, D. 1993HDM—A Model-based Approach to Hypertext Application DesignACM TOIS11126Google Scholar
  10. 10.
    Isakowitz, T., Stohr, E., Balasubramanian, R. 1995RMM: A Methodology for Structured Hypermedia DesignCommun. ACM383444Google Scholar
  11. 11.
    Ceri, S., Fraternali, P., Bongio, A. 2000Web Modeling Language (WebML): A Modeling Language for Designing Web SitesComput. Networks33137157Google Scholar
  12. 12.
    Conallen, J., Modeling Web Application Architectures with UML, Commun. ACM, 1999, vol. 42, no. 10.Google Scholar
  13. 13.
    http://www.rational.com.Google Scholar
  14. 14.
    Gorshkova, E. and Novikov, B., Exploiting uml Extensibility in the Design of Web Applications. Databases and Information Systems, Posters Proc. of the Eleventh Int. World Wide Web Conf., Honolulu, 2002.Google Scholar
  15. 15.
    Jurjens, J., A UML Statecharts Semantics with Message-Passing, Proc. of the 17th 2002 ACM Symp. on Applied Computing, New York, 2002, pp. 1009–1013.Google Scholar

Copyright information

© MAIK “Nauka/Interperiodica” 2005

Authors and Affiliations

  • E. A. Gorshkova
    • 1
  • B. A. Novikov
    • 1
  • D. D. Belov
    • 2
  • V. S. Gurov
    • 3
  • S. V. Spiridonov
    • 4
  1. 1.St. Petersburg State UniversitySt. PetersburgRussia
  2. 2.Baltic State Technical UniversitySt. PetersburgRussia
  3. 3.St. Petersburg State Institute of Fine Mechanics and OpticsSt. PetersburgRussia
  4. 4.St. Petersburg State Marine Technical UniversitySt. PetersburgRussia

Personalised recommendations